Pioneer Creek Women's League Informaion
 
When: Thursday evening 9 Hole league
May 15 through August 30 th . No matches May 24 or July 5.
Tee times 4:15 – 6:15 pm

Cost:
$35 per golfer (or sub) registration – includes handicap.
 
 
 
$16/round (to be verified) Green Fees paid each league night to PC.
 
Format: Team match play.
A team may include any number of golfers however only 4 members of the team will compete in a match each week. All golfers must carry a current 18 - hole GHIN handicap card with a USGA index of 40 or less. The GHIN fee is included in the cost of player registration.
Golfer's with an 18 hole handicap of over 40 (or a 9-hole handicap index that is over 20 are welcome to participate in the league but will be required to play to a 20 handicap (no more than 20 strokes will be given per 9 holes).
 
All members of teams with 4 players will be expected to play each week. If a team member cannot play, she is responsible for finding her own sub*. If a sub does not play in leiu of an absent player, that player's match is deemed a forfeit.
Teams may roster more than players and figure out a rotation or, simply declare specific players as subs. It is the discretion of the team to decide how they wish to organize themselves.
 
Matches and tee times are pre-determined for the entire summer so it's easy to set up your subs in advance to accommodate your personal schedules. The league will maintain a list of “subs” but it's not required that you use these players. *A sub can be ANY female player with a GHIN handicap card from any league! How great is that?!
 
Here's an example of how it works:
Each week 4 team members from team “A” and 4 members from team “B” will meet on the tee at their designated tee time. These 8 gals then determine the “matches” (figure out which four players from team “A” will play which golfers from team “B”) and they tee off 10 minutes apart. A schedule of matches and tee times will be provided in advance of the season.
 
If you miss your match for ANY reason and do not have a sub playing for you, your team will receive a forfeit (zero points) and 9 points will be credited to your opponent's team but ONLY if that opponent plays the round. If the opponent does not play the round, zero points will be awarded each team.
 
All matches must start on time. An opponent should not wait for their “match” to arrive. If your match is not on the tee in time you must play in order to win points for your team.
 
Good news if you're LATE: If you arrive late you may get a ride or walk out to join your opponent. You will loose any of the holes you missed and will not be allowed to make-up any holes played. However, you can pick up the match at the start of the group's next hole.
 
Exceptions will only be made for match that is missed as a result of an emergency situation. In these instances a scorecard “match” or “make-up” game may be allowed. Request for exceptions must be made to the league manager within 24 hours of the missed match and the determination will be at the sole discretion of the league manager.
 
Subs:
 
A female golfer who would rather be in a sub pool than on a team may have her name added to the league's sub list. All subs must have a current GHIN handicap. There is no cost to be on the sub list. Subs do not qualify for prizes but are encouraged to attend any social events. Subs must maintain a current GHIN handicap. If any sub wishes to maintain her GHIN handicap with our league, the cost will be $35.
 
A list of subs will be published by the league. HOWEVER, teams are not limited to these individuals. A sub may be any female golfer with a current GHIN handicap from any golf course OR an extra golfer from a team that does not have a match or team bye that night. A golfer cannot play 2 matches in one league night and double matches are not allowed.
 
For the purpose of scoring matches, subs with handicaps from other courses will be scored as follows: All eighteen hole USGA Handicaps will be rounded down to the next lowest even number and divided by 2. Nine-hole USGA handicaps will be rounded down to the next lowest even number.
 
 
Scoring:
 
Before the match adjust your scorecard to reflect your handicap. Dot any holes that require “strokes to be given” in the match. The scoring will be one point per hole or, 9 points. Don't panic. This is not as complicated as it sounds and there are lots of people to show you how it works.
 
All scores will be posted onto league score sheets each game night. Standings will be sent out by email as often as we can get it done.
 
Rules of Match Play:
Rules of match play allow a player to “concede” the hole at any time, pick up their ball and record their equitable score. The player who was “given” the hole may choose to play the hole out or, take her equitable and pick up.
